Discusses the process of the economic annihilation of the Jews in Hungary, who– from the economic point of view – were more influential than any other Jewish community in Europe. Following the German occupation in March 1944 the collaborating Hungarian government attempted to assert its claim concerning the complete confiscation of Jewish assets at all stages of the road leading to... Biography

Gábor Kádár received his Ph.D. from Debrecen University, Hungary in 2004.

Zoltán Vági received his Ph.D. from the Eötvös Loránd University of Budapest, Hungary in 2003.
